Apnimed is a well-funded, clinical-stage pharmaceutical company working to transform the treatment of sleep apnea based on a simple idea – patients with obstructive sleep apnea could benefit from treatment with a safe and effective oral medication dosed once daily at bedtime. Our lead development program targets the neurologic control of upper airway muscles to maintain an open airway during sleep. Based in Cambridge, Mass., we are developing a portfolio of novel pharmacologic therapies for sleep apnea and related disorders.


The Senior Director, Field Medical Affairs, will be responsible for building and leading the Medical Science Liaison (MSL) team and overseeing development and execution of the Medical Affairs field strategy in preparation for the launch of Apnimed’s lead compound, AD109. This role will focus heavily on establishing relationships with key external stakeholders, including health care professionals (HCPs) and key opinion leaders (KOLs) while ensuring alignment with organizational objectives. The ideal candidate will be a true medical “triple threat” demonstrating high levels of scientific excellence, business acumen, and emotional intelligence.


This leader will report to the Vice President, Medical Affairs, and may be based remotely.


Key Job Duties include, but are not limited to:


  • Recruit, train and manage a high-performing team of U.S. MSLs, fostering a culture of excellence and continuous development
  • Provide leadership and support to direct reports, ensuring they have the necessary tools, guidance and training to elevate their business and scientific acumen and execute consistent, high-quality interactions with key stakeholders
  • Develop and implement field processes, metrics and strategic territory plans that optimize MSL activities in alignment with medical affairs objectives
  • Oversee appropriate scientific exchange with the external medical community, ensuring fair and balanced communication of medical and scientific information, as well as pull-through of key scientific messaging relevant to Apnimed’s pipeline
  • Identify and cultivate strong relationships with HCPs, KOLs, digital opinion leaders (DOLs) and payers to drive scientific dialogue relevant to AD109 and raise awareness of the unmet needs in obstructive sleep apnea
  • Gather and communicate field insights to drive actionable recommendations to inform medical and commercial strategy.
  • Work in close partnership with cross-functional teams, including Medical Affairs, Market Access, Clinical Development and Sales(when they are hired) in a compliant manner to ensure strategic and tactical alignment, enhance communications between headquarters and field functions, and maximize in-field effectiveness
  • Build and maintain technical and clinical expertise in obstructive sleep apnea, including awareness of current treatment strategies, market issues and trends, and new therapeutic developments to inform strategy and identify opportunities for growth
  • Ensure Field Medical Affairs team adherence to company policies, regulatory guidelines and compliance requirements in all aspects of HCP interactions and scientific exchange.
